Output 3abcc24383a8efa2ef13be177be69410cd1dbe89d5718fa5d1ddf91f01b8dd46:0

value
520543
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faaf3af447194d84053d9b912a50a5204a36b19 OP_EQUALVERIFY OP_CHECKSIG
address
1JUSraxDLfTHsULcd4NG2cwiELZScLZZLP
transaction
3abcc24383a8efa2ef13be177be69410cd1dbe89d5718fa5d1ddf91f01b8dd46
spent
true